Well, I know this will sound harsh, but if you "just let it go", then you are a fool, for letting them, or any other company, get away with this crap, which by the way, is F R A U D U L E N T and is a F E L O N Y under US laws.....

Letting it go means that you are an enabler and are perpetuating this illegal nonsense as OK, which it clearly is not...and means that it will most likely continue to happen to other people without any consequences for Fry's....

FYI, this same crap happened to me a few years ago, and I took the following actions:

A) Took pictures and returned to the store demanding not only my full purchase price back, but also reimbursement for my time & mileage. RESULT: Full refund to my cc + $100 in cash.

B) Wrote a very strongly-worded letter to their corporate headquarters demanding answers as to how, when & who committed this crime. RESULT: Lame-assed apology letter + $100 Visa gift card + assurances that the people responsible would be held accountable. When I went back into the store 2 weeks later & asked to see the Manager, I was told he was fired for poor customer service...

C) Filed formal complaints with the BBB, FTC, my State's Attorney General and local Consumer protection agency.
RESULT: the company received a negative rating from BBB & CPA, warning letters from the FTC & AG's offices, with instructions to issue me another $100 as damages for my troubles.....

So in summary... homey don't play dat, not when it comes to my money anyways :eek: :peace: :laugh:
